Obtaining

An acacia trapdoor is made from six acacia planks in a full two-row pattern. The recipe returns two trapdoors, and the block drops itself when mined or when its support is removed.

Breaking

Any tool can break the trapdoor, but an axe is fastest. A trapdoor remains in its position when the block that visually supports it is moved, removed, or destroyed.

Usage

A trapdoor uses a thin horizontal panel.

An acacia trapdoor is a thin openable building block. Players can toggle it directly, and redstone power opens it immediately and closes it when power is removed. A wind charge also toggles its current state.

Data values

The block is registered as `minecraft:acacia_trapdoor`. Its state stores orientation, half, open state, and powered state; a waterlogged state is also available.

History

Wooden trapdoors were introduced as interactive panels; the acacia variant joined the wooden family with the other plank types. Later updates made water placement and the wider trapdoor interactions consistent across the family.
